Hide Columns with zero value in Matrix

Hello,

 

In Power BI - have a matrix with Rows- Category and Columns with Fiscal week numbers and Values with Sales units. I have to hide/surpass the fiscal week number columns with the values zero in sales units.

You can write your mesure so 0 is returned as BLANK which will leave it out of the matrix if all values in the column are blank.  We do this using a trick of multiplying a number by BLANK returns BLANK and DIVIDE by 0 returns BLANK.  
The first table has just a SUM measure.

Total Amount = SUM ( 'Table'[Amount] )

The second table has the measure to return BLANK for 0

Total Amount no 0 = 
VAR _Amount = SUM ( 'Table'[Amount] )
RETURN _Amount * DIVIDE (_Amount, _Amount)

You can see WEEK2 and WEEK3 are not showing in the second matrix.
